WASHINGTON: A US fighter jet shot down an unidentified object drifting high over Alaska on Friday , the White House said, just six days after the downing of an alleged Chinese spy balloon sparked a fresh diplomatic rift with Beijing.

The Chinese balloon last week sparked particular concern as it overflew areas where the United States keeps nuclear missiles in underground silos and bases strategic bombers. Biden ordered the shoot-down because, at the altitude it was flying, the object posed"a reasonable threat" to civil aviation. The official also tied the balloon to China's People's Liberation Army, without saying directly that it had been deployed by the PLA.
